Modern Precision Irrigation Sprinklers
Optimizing water use is essential for sustainable agriculture and responsible landscaping. Leveraging precision irrigation sprinklers presents a powerful solution to achieve this goal. These advanced systems deliver water directly to plant roots, reducing water waste and boosting crop yields.
Precision irrigation sprinklers often utilize sensors and controllers that assess soil moisture levels and weather conditions. This instantaneous data facilitates the system to automatically adjust watering schedules and provide the precise amount of water needed.
- Moreover, precision irrigation sprinklers can be adjusted to suit the specific needs of different crops or plant varieties. This level of customization ensures optimal water delivery for each cultivar.
- As a result, the use of precision irrigation sprinklers results in several benefits, including water conservation, cost savings, increased crop production, and improved soil health.
Keep Your Irrigation Sprinklers in Tip-Top Shape
To secure the longevity of your irrigation sprinklers, scheduled maintenance is key. Initiate by observing your sprinkler system at least once a month for any indications of damage or leaks. Meticulously wash the sprinkler heads with a broom to eliminate debris and mineral buildup. Consider employing a gentle cleaning solution if necessary. Confirm that all sprinkler heads are aligned correctly to distribute water evenly across your lawn.
- Inspect the pressure control frequently to preserve optimal water pressure.
- Flush your sprinkler system in the fall to prevent freeze damage during winter months.
- Consult a professional irrigation specialist for any repairs or maintenance tasks you are hesitant to perform yourself.
